Paris, France — Ubisoft is facing a turbulent period as it proposes significant layoffs following recent studio closures and game cancellations. The company is looking to cut up to 200 jobs at its Paris headquarters, which accounts for nearly 20 percent of its current workforce. This announcement comes on the heels of a series of drastic measures taken by the gaming giant to stabilize its financial situation, including the shuttering of multiple studios and the cancellation of several anticipated titles.
Last week, Ubisoft closed its Halifax studio just 16 days after employees entered into a unionization agreement. Additionally, the company announced the closure of its Stockholm studio and various restructuring efforts across its global operations. These moves reflect the ongoing struggles the company faces in an increasingly competitive gaming market, where it has experienced a significant drop in stock value—from around $20 per share in 2021 to approximately $1 today.
The proposed layoffs will be executed under France’s Rupture Conventionnelle Collective (RCC) process, allowing employees to voluntarily agree to a mutual termination agreement. While this process provides some level of protection for employees, the uncertainty remains, as there is no clear plan if the company does not receive enough willing participants for the layoffs. Moreover, the recent mandate requiring employees to return to the office five days a week may push some staff to reconsider their options.
Ubisoft’s situation is emblematic of the broader challenges within the gaming industry. The company has announced the cancellation of six games, including the highly anticipated remake of Prince of Persia: Sands of Time, and delayed seven others. The decision to continue with Beyond Good and Evil 2 remains puzzling, given the company’s ongoing struggles.

Implications of Ubisoft’s Layoffs for Employees
For current employees, the proposed layoffs at Ubisoft signal a period of uncertainty and anxiety. Those at entry-level positions may find themselves particularly vulnerable, as companies often prioritize retaining experienced talent during workforce reductions. Mid-career professionals may also feel the impact, as they could be forced to reassess their career trajectories in light of the company’s instability.
In the wake of these layoffs, employees will need to evaluate their skills and marketability. With the gaming industry experiencing a shift towards more specialized roles, individuals with skills in emerging technologies such as AI, VR, and game design will be better positioned for opportunities. Furthermore, as companies like Ubisoft continue to restructure, geographic hotspots for job opportunities may shift, prompting workers to consider relocation.
Salary implications are also a concern. With the gaming industry facing economic pressures, companies may look to cut costs by offering lower salaries or benefits to new hires. This trend could lead to a more competitive job market, where workers need to continuously upskill to remain relevant.
Ubisoft’s recent layoffs may also affect the broader gaming ecosystem. As the company downsizes, it may impact the availability of jobs across its subsidiaries and partner studios. This could create a ripple effect, leading to further layoffs in the industry.
